Paver Driveway Installation in Saint George, UT
Paver driveway installation involves creating durable, visually appealing driveways using interlocking pavers made from materials such as concrete, brick, or stone. This service covers a range of projects, including replacing existing driveways, expanding current surfaces, or installing new driveways for homes and properties. Property owners often want to understand the different paver styles, color options, and patterns available, as well as how the installation process can enhance curb appeal and property value.
Before requesting paver driveway installation, homeowners typically consider factors such as the driveway’s size, expected traffic load, and drainage needs. It’s also helpful to understand the maintenance requirements of paver surfaces and how different materials withstand local weather conditions. Clear communication about project scope, design preferences, and budget can help ensure the finished driveway meets expectations and complements the property's overall aesthetic.

Paver Driveway Installation Questions
What types of pavers are suitable for driveways? Concrete, brick, and natural stone pavers are common choices for durability and appearance in driveway installations.
How long does a paver driveway typically last? Properly installed paver driveways can last several decades with minimal maintenance.
Are paver driveways suitable for all property types? Yes, paver driveways can complement various property styles and are adaptable to different terrains.
What factors influence the appearance of a paver driveway? The selection of paver materials, pattern design, and installation quality all impact the final look of the driveway.
